在Sybase中创建用户定义的类型

问题描述

我正在尝试创建一个简单的UDT。 通读Sybase文档:http://infocenter.sybase.com/help/index.jsp?topic=/com.sybase.infocenter.dc36273.1570/html/sprocs/X32817.htm

这应该是一个非常简单的过程,尽管一旦我运行了该过程 test = var cat = min('Table'[Category]) return IF(cat = SELECTEDVALUE('Table'[Category])||cat="A",1,0) 它成立,什么也没发生。

我已经下载了Razorsql来尝试弄清楚发生了什么..使用GUI,我设法调用了该过程,并且在后台执行了以下查询sp_addtype my-date,date

问题在于,该类型是在docs中描述的exec sybsystemprocs.dbo.sp_addtype @typename = 'my_date',@phystype = 'date'系统表中创建的,但是它是在systypes数据库而不是我的sybsystemprocs中创建的。

有什么建议吗?

解决方法

暂无找到可以解决该程序问题的有效方法,小编努力寻找整理中!

如果你已经找到好的解决方法,欢迎将解决方案带上本链接一起发送给小编。

小编邮箱:dio#foxmail.com (将#修改为@)

相关问答

Selenium Web驱动程序和Java。元素在(x,y)点处不可单击。其...
Python-如何使用点“。” 访问字典成员?
Java 字符串是不可变的。到底是什么意思?
Java中的“ final”关键字如何工作?(我仍然可以修改对象。...
“loop:”在Java代码中。这是什么,为什么要编译?
java.lang.ClassNotFoundException:sun.jdbc.odbc.JdbcOdbc...